Myōjō-ji

Facts and practical information

Myoseiji Temple is a Nichiren Shu temple located in Hakui, Ishikawa Prefecture. The name of the temple is Kin-eizan. It was founded by Nichijo, a grandson and disciple of Nichiren. It is the main temple of Nichiren Shoshu in Hokuriku and has the largest temple complex in Noto. The main hall, five-story pagoda, Soshido, sutra hall, and 10 other buildings have been designated as national important cultural properties. There are five temples that serve as pagodas.
